Do I burn carbs when I exercise?
You can burn both fat and carbs (sugar) during a workout — and you’ll likely end up burning some combination of both. But being a “sugar burner” or “fat burner” when working out largely comes down to how you fuel your body and how intense the exercise.

What exercises burn the most carbs?
Since high-intensity anaerobic exercise utilizes fast energy, you’ll burn a greater proportion of carbs for fuel. Lower-intensity, aerobic exercise burns a greater percentage of fat for fuel.Does burning calories burn carbs?
Your body burns fats and carbs differently. … Your body burns fat and carbs slightly differently — especially during exercise, with carbs burned more during higher-intensity work. But it’s the total calories you burn that matters the most for weight control — not whether those calories came from carbs or fat.
When should you burn carbs?
A small British study finds that having breakfast before a morning workout triggers the body to burn more carbohydrates during exercise and also speeds digestion afterward. The study included 12 healthy men who did an hour of cycling in the morning.
Is 100 carbs a day low-carb?
While there is no strict definition of a low-carb diet, anything under 100–150 grams per day is generally considered low-carb. This amount is definitely a lot less than the standard Western diet. You may achieve great results within this carb range, as long as you eat unprocessed, real foods.

How many calories are in 1 carb?
The calories in food come from carbohydrates, proteins, and fats: A gram of carbohydrate has 4 calories. A gram of protein has 4 calories. A gram of fat has 9 calories — more than twice as much as the other two.

Do carbs burn fat?
They Burn Fat Carbohydrates not only provide fuel for your hard-working muscles, but they also enable fat metabolism. “Always keep in mind that fat burns in a carbohydrate flame,” Kattouf says. The process your body uses to convert fat molecules into energy for burning requires glycogen.
What Burns first fat or carbs?
The human body bases the order in which it burns the fats, carbohydrates and protein you give it on three factors: How many cells require it, how much effort it takes to convert it to usable energy and how much it can store. Your body burns carbohydrates before fat because they score well in all three categories.

How many carbs should you have each day?
The Dietary Guidelines for Americans recommends that carbohydrates make up 45 to 65 percent of your total daily calories. So, if you get 2,000 calories a day, between 900 and 1,300 calories should be from carbohydrates. That translates to between 225 and 325 grams of carbohydrates a day.

What fruits have most carbs?
Fruit. Most fruit is low in starch, but high in sugar and total carbs. Raisins and other dried fruit are especially carbohydrate-dense, as is fruit juice. Bananas, pineapples, grapes, mangoes, apples, and figs are some of the higher-carb fruits.

Do carbs make you gain muscle?
Carbs are important for muscle building because they’re protein sparing, which means the body looks to glycogen for energy instead of breaking down muscle tissue for energy. Consuming carbs post-workout can prevent muscle loss and help repair muscles.
